What a VR Walkthrough Is and How It Differs

A virtual reality architectural walkthrough is a fully interactive 3D experience that places the viewer physically inside a photorealistic version of an unbuilt space. Unlike static renders, which show a single camera angle, or 360 degree photos, which offer limited interactivity from fixed positions, a VR walkthrough lets users move freely through rooms, look in any direction, and perceive real world scale and proportion. Every ceiling height, window view, and material detail is experienced at life size, giving buyers and stakeholders spatial understanding that flat media simply cannot provide.

Why VR Works When Renders Are Not Enough

Still images show a room. VR lets someone stand in it. Buyers judge ceiling height, room flow, window views, and finish quality with a sense of presence that no screen can replicate. For luxury apartments, showroom units, and commercial spaces sold to remote investors, VR shortens the path from interest to reservation.

Research and industry case studies consistently show that immersive 3D property tours reduce unnecessary site visits, speed up presales and buyer decisions, improve investor and stakeholder buy in, and help catch design issues before construction, avoiding costly change orders that arise when problems are only discovered on site.

Our Production Process

HavocLoft follows a structured pipeline to ensure accuracy, performance, and visual quality at every step:

  • Floor plan modeling: Accurate 3ds Max geometry built to your architectural drawings.
  • Interior styling: Color palettes and material selections coordinated with your interior designer or buyer profile.
  • Unreal Engine build: Material setup, lighting, post processing, and interactive elements configured for real time VR.
  • VR optimization: LODs, baked lighting where needed, and performance tuning to maintain smooth frame rates on Meta Quest 3.
  • Testing & delivery: Comfort and navigation tested before we hand over builds ready for your sales center or remote demos.

Common Challenges We Solve

VR hardware has strict performance limits: heavy geometry and high resolution textures cause frame drops and discomfort. We balance visual quality with stable performance so the experience feels premium without making users uncomfortable. We also design clear navigation so first time VR users can explore confidently without training.

How long does a VR walkthrough take to build?

Production timelines range from 3 to 8 weeks depending on scope. A single apartment with standard finishes can be completed faster, while a multi unit development with material switching, guided tours, and performance optimization for standalone VR headsets requires additional development and testing time. We provide a timeline estimate after reviewing your floor plans and design brief.
